This journey is in zones 1-3 and it’s a direct train on the Bakerloo line
- From Piccadilly Circus take the Bakerloo Line
- Leave the train at Stonebridge Park
Number of stops: 14 · Journey time: Approx 29 mins
Stations on the route: Piccadilly Circus ➜ Oxford Circus ➜ Regent’s Park ➜ Baker Street ➜ Marylebone ➜ Edgware Road ➜ Paddington ➜ Warwick Avenue ➜ Maida Vale ➜ Kilburn Park ➜ Queen’s Park ➜ Kensal Green ➜ Willesden Junction ➜ Harlesden ➜ Stonebridge Park

Stairs, lifts and escalators
Piccadilly Circus is not wheelchair accessible
Stonebridge Park is not wheelchair accessible
Piccadilly Circus entrance – You must use two flights of stairs between the entrances and the booking hall (19 steps down +4 steps down from the Piccadilly northside entrance, 19 steps down +9 steps down from the Regent Street southside entrance, 22 steps down +8 steps down from the Glasshouse Street entrance, 2x13 steps down from the Coventry Street entrance, and 2x12 steps down from the Lower Regent Street entrance). After that there are two escalators plus another flight of stairs to the platforms (19 steps down to the Piccadilly platforms, and 20 steps down to the Bakerloo platforms)
Stonebridge Park exit – You must use two flight of stairs between the platforms and the exit (18 steps down +14 steps down). There’s no lift

Cash, Oyster & Travelcard fares
The journey is in zones 1-3. The cheapest fare is £3 off-peak (£3.70 peak) when you pay by Oyster or contactless. There are no return tickets, you just pay the same as two singles

Peak and off-peak times
For Oyster and contactless off-peak is outside the hours of 6.30 AM-9.30 AM and 4 PM-7 PM (Mon-Fri). For travelcards it’s any time after 9.30 AM (Mon-Fri). Weekends are always classed as off-peak.
The fare is based on what time your journey begins. It doesn’t matter when it ends.
